(World War I Soldier), (sculpture).
Artist:
Unknown, sculptor.
Title:
(World War I Soldier), (sculpture).
Medium:
Sculpture: gray granite.
Dimensions:
Sculpture: approx. H. 5 ft. 9 in.; Base: approx. 4 1/2 x 18 x 18 in.; Gravestone: approx. 19 in. x 30 in. x 7 1/2 ft.
Inscription:
(On front of gravestone, incised lettering:) STANLEY L. INGRAHAM/CO. E, 61.ST. REG. N.Y. VOL./SON OF/ERSKINE AND LANEY INGRAHAM/KILLED IN ARGONNE FOREST, FRANCE/OCT. 23, 1918/BORN 1891 DIED 1918 unsigned
Description:
Full-length portrait of World War I soldier, Stanley L. Ingraham (1891-1918). He stands with face turned slightly to his proper left. His proper left arm extends across to his proper right side where he holds the barrel of his rifle with both hands. The rifle butt is on the ground in front of his proper right foot. He is dressed in uniform and wears a helmet that is strapped under his chin, jodhpurs and puttees. Three stripes decorate his proper left sleeve. A bag is strapped across his chest and proper right shoulder, resting at his proper left rear. He wears a canteen on his proper left side, a sheathed knife at his proper left hip and an ammunition belt. The sculpture is mounted on one of a base with opposite a gravemarker.

Owner:
Administered by Breakabeen Cemetery Association, Middleburgh, New York 12122
Located Breakabeen Cemetery, Breakabeen, New York
Remarks:
Grave of Stanley L. Ingraham. The sculpture was funded by the soldier's insurance.
